Pacific Defense develops a wide variety of CMOSS/SOSA aligned products from Chassis to specialized circuit cards performing Timing/Position generation, communications, Electronic Warfare, and maintenance technician support. One of the things that sets Pacific Defense apart is our integration of 3rd party products and commitment to Modular Open Systems Architecture (MOSA). You will be frequently asked to take a partner or GFE/CFE product and introduce it into the CMOSS/SOSA infrastructure.
